Solar Panel Installation at UMKT: Advancing Clean Energy and a Sustainable Campus
Author: Rabiatul Adawiyah
Samarinda – Universitas Muhammadiyah Kalimantan Timur (UMKT) continues to strengthen its commitment to sustainable development through the implementation of renewable energy technologies across its campus. One of these initiatives is the installation and operation of solar panels (solar photovoltaic systems) as a clean and environmentally friendly energy source.

This solar panel installation project is part of UMKT’s efforts to support the transition toward more sustainable energy use. Solar panels harness sunlight to generate electricity without producing greenhouse gas emissions during operation, making them a key solution to the challenges of climate change.
Through the utilization of solar energy, UMKT aims to reduce its dependence on conventional energy sources while improving energy efficiency throughout the campus. In addition to providing environmental benefits, the use of solar panels also has the potential to enhance long-term energy cost efficiency.
This initiative not only demonstrates the application of clean energy technology but also serves as an educational platform for the university community to better understand the importance of renewable energy innovation in supporting sustainable development. The presence of solar panel installations on campus is expected to raise awareness among students, faculty members, and staff about the importance of utilizing environmentally friendly energy sources.
Looking ahead, UMKT hopes to further expand and integrate renewable energy utilization across various campus facilities. This initiative is expected to contribute to the creation of a greener, more energy-efficient, and lower-carbon campus environment, while also serving as a model of best practice for higher education institutions in advancing a sustainable future.
